sphinx  (sfngks)
n. pl. sphinx·es or sphin·ges (sfnjz)
1. Mythology A figure in Egyptian myth having the body of a lion and the head of a man, ram, or hawk.
2. often Sphinx Greek Mythology A winged creature having the head of a woman and the body of a lion, noted for killing those who could not answer its riddle.
3. A puzzling or mysterious person.

[Middle English Spynx, from Latin Sphinx, from Greek.]

sphinx [sfɪŋks]
n pl sphinxes, sphinges [ˈsfɪndʒiːz]
1. (Social Science / Archaeology) any of a number of huge stone statues built by the ancient Egyptians, having the body of a lion and the head of a man
2. an inscrutable person

Sphinx [sfɪŋks]
n
the
1. (Myth & Legend / Classical Myth & Legend) Greek myth a monster with a woman's head and a lion's body. She lay outside Thebes, asking travellers a riddle and killing them when they failed to answer it. Oedipus answered the riddle and the Sphinx then killed herself
2. (Social Science / Archaeology) the huge statue of a sphinx near the pyramids at El Gîza in Egypt, of which the head is a carved portrait of the fourth-dynasty Pharaoh, Chephrēn
[via Latin from Greek, apparently from sphingein to hold fast]
